NRG Management is looking for a full-time Credentialing and Contract Specialist. The Credentialing and Contract Specialist may be familiar with Credentialing Providers In and out of network for Residential Detox, Partial Hospitalization and Intensive Out-Patient care in the Co-Occurring and Substance Abuse field. As a Credentialing and Contract Specialist, you will be responsible for credentialing, re-credentialing and privileging of all applicable medical staff. Also responsible for enrolling providers in all applicable public and private payer organizations. Experience in the Mental Health/Addiction space preferred.
Perform all aspects of the credentialing, re-credentialing, and privileging process of applicable medical staff
Maintain CAQH, PECOS, and NPI registry for all IHTC providers as applicable.
Maintain copies of current state licenses, CSR and DEA certificates, malpractice coverage, and other required credentialing documents.
Track license and certification expirations for all providers to ensure timely renewals.
Coordinate with the Billing Manager to ensure all applicable providers are correctly attached to all existing and new contracts.
Could you make sure provider demographics are kept updated with all payers?
Audit health plan directories for current and accurate provider information.
Manage the development and implementation of new contracts
Participate in the development of new business, acquisitions, and facility expansion.
Influence contract strategy in complex contract negotiations and discussions.
Lead contract discussions with third-party payers, including rate and language negotiation under established guidelines.
Establish and maintain positive working relationships with third-party payer networks.
Coordinates the implementation of executed contracts to properly communicate contract requirements/changes internally.
Review solicitations and prepare routine responses for proposals, bids, and contract modifications, as necessary.
